What Are Freestyle Trap Beats?

To find out the importance of freestyle trap beats, it's necessary to first break down what a freestyle beat really is. In simple terms, a freestyle beat is an important track that is created for artists to rap or sing over without the need for pre-written verses or melodies. It's meant to inspire off-the-cuff performances, urging rap artists to deliver spontaneous and often more raw, impulsive verses.

A freestyle type beat varies a little from a regular instrumental in that it's structured in such a way that gives artists space to breathe. These beats often have fewer melodious components, leaving space for detailed flows and powerful wordplay. They're also typically extra repeated than conventional track instrumentals, guaranteeing that the rap artist or singer can quickly locate their groove and ride the beat without obtaining shed in intricate setups.

Freestyle Trap Beats A Subgenre Within Freestyle

Now, within the region of freestyle beats, there is a certain part called freestyle trap beat. Trap songs, originating from the southerly United States, is defined by hefty use of 808 bass drums, quickly hi-hat patterns, and dark, moody tunes. It's a noise that has actually grown in popularity over the years, turning into one of the most influential categories in modern rap.

Freestyle trap beats take these trademark aspects and fuse them with the flexibility and flexibility of freestyle dababy type beat freestyle beats, leading to a effective fusion. These beats are perfect for musicians aiming to bring energy and aggression to their verses while still keeping the liberty to explore different circulations and designs.

What Is a Free Type Beat?

A free type beat is an instrumental that producers supply free of charge usage, commonly for non-commercial purposes. While the beats can be utilized for demonstrations, freestyles, and social media content, musicians normally require to pay for a certificate if they intend to release the tune readily (i.e., on streaming platforms or available).

This model has been a game-changer, allowing young musicians to experiment with their sound, exercise their freestyling, and construct an internet presence without having to worry about production prices.
